第四章串.docVIP

  1. 1、本文档共5页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  5. 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  6. 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  7. 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  8. 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
第四章 串 一、选择题 1.下列有关字符串的描述,正确的是( ) A.字符串是0个或多个字符构成的有限序列; B.字符串是0个或多个字母不同的有限序列; C.字符串中最少要有一个子符; D.字符串中不能有空格字符。 2. 字符串S="string"中,包含的子串的个数是( ) A. 20 B. 21 C. 22 D. 23 3.目标串为T="this is a string",模式串P="string",进行模式匹配,有效位移是( )(起始位置为0)。 A. 9 B. 10 C. 11 D. 12 4.已知串S= "string",T="this",执行运算strlen(strcopy(S,T))的结果是( ) A. 4 B. 6 C. 10 D. 2 5.目标串为T="this is a string",模式串P="string",进行模式匹配,所有的无效位移数是( ) A. 6 B. 10 C. 16 D. 11 6.下列命题正确的是( ) A. 空串就是空白串; B. 空串不是串; C. 空串是长度为0的字符串 D. 串相等指的是长度相等 7.若字符串采用链式存储,每个字符占用一个字节,每个指针在占用四个字节,则该字符串的存储密度为( ) A. 50% B. 25% C. 75% D. 20% 8.当目标串的长度为n,模式串的长度为m时,朴素的模式匹配算法最坏情况下字符的比较次数( ) A . n B. n*m C. (n-m+1)*m D. m 9.当目,模式串的长度为m时,朴素的模式匹配算法最好情况下字符的比较次数( ) A. n B. m C. n+m D n-m 10.字符串是一种特殊的线性表,它与一般线性表的区别是( ) A.字符串是一种线性结构; B.字符串可以进行复制操作; C.字符串由字符构成并且通常作为整体参与操作; D.字符串可以顺序存储也可以链式存储。 11.下所述中正确的是( ) A. 串是一种特殊的线性表 B.  串的长度必须大于零 C. 串中元素只能是字母      D. 空串就是空白串 12.若目标串的长度为n,模式串的长度为[n/3],则执行模式匹配算法时,在最坏情况下的时间复杂度是( ) A.O(n/3)    B.O(n)   C.O(n2)   D.O(n3) 13.设有两个串T和P,求P在T中首次出现的位置的串运算称作(?????? ) A.联接?????? B.求子串???  ?? C.字符定位??? ?? D.子串定位 14.为查找某一特定单词在文本中出现的位置,可应用的串运算是(?? ) ? A.插入? ?    ??  B.删除??    ?? C.串联接???  ?? ?? D.子串定位 15.已知函数Sub(s,i,j)的功能是返回串s中从第i个字符起长度为j的子串,函数Scopy(s,t)的功能为复制串t到s。若字符串S=SCIENCESTUDY,则调用函数Scopy(P,Sub(S,1,7))后得到(?? ) ? A.P=SCIENCE?    B.P=STUDY ? C.S=SCIENCE     D.S=STUDY 二、填空题 1.空串的长度为 ,空格串(空白串)的长度为 。 2.子串的定位运算又称为 ,通常把主串又称为 子串又称为 。 3.成功匹配的起始位置称为 ,匹配失败的起始位置称为 。 4.设目标串为T="abccdadeef",模式串P="ade",则第 趟匹配成功。 5.已知串T="abccdadeef",P="abccyde",函数strcmp(T,P)的运算结果是 。 6.串朴素的模式匹配算法在顺序串和链串上运行,时间复杂度 。

文档评论(0)

ywqa203 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档